Default Polaris Xplorer 400 38A Piston...what size?

I'm doing a top end rebuild. Previous history is pretty much unknown. The piston is stamped " 38A "
At this point I'm not sure sure if that's s standard or over bore. In the past with other machines I have always known what bore size was at and would always order the next piston size up, drop the piston and cylinder off at my machine shop and they take it from there.
